I live in Colorado and here, you absolutely need the clear bra on your car. If you don't, you end up with rock chips all over the front of your hood.

I always do the clear bra after market, most places around here charge about $200.... whereas the dealer charges $700.

The guy who put on mine for my Lexus told me he charges the dealership $350 and the dealership charges the customer $700... he charged me $195.
